The Social Democratic Party of India (SDPI) on Saturday questioned the contribution of the BJP to the growth of Dakshina Kannada in the last three decades.

SDPI’s Karnataka president Abdul Majeed said in a social media post that the BJP members have been elected to the Lok Sabha for the last 34 years from Dakshina Kannada, even as a majority of the Assembly constituencies are being represented by its cadre since 1991.

Responding to MP for Dakshina Kannada Capt. Brijesh Chowta’s Zero Hour allegation in the Lok Sabha on Friday that the SDPI was the political front of the banned Popular front of India (PFI), Mr. Majeed said the BJP representatives could not bring even one institute of national eminence to the district. Neither an IIT, nor an IIM nor an AIMS was established in the region during the three decades of the BJP rule.

Despite being in power for a long time, the BJP representatives could not bring a government medical college to the district that has a population of more than 23 lakh, Mr. Majeed chided. Neither is there a hi-tech government hospital in the district, nor a satellite branch of the premier heartcare institute, Jayadeva Institute of Cardiovascular Sciences, in the region, he said.

Highway development

Besides failing to bring any major Union government projects to the region, the BJP representatives failed to ensure timely completion of national highway development works, including the Mangaluru-Bengaluru NH 75 between B.C. Road and Addahole, Mangaluru-Solapur NH 169 between Mangaluru and Karkala, and Mangaluru-Tumakuru NH 73 between B.C. Road and Charmadi, the SDPI leader said.

Other than spewing venom against Muslims in the last five decades in the region, the BJP and the Sangh Parivar did nothing for regional development, including promoting tourism, employment, infrastructure, and many more. If Dakshina Kannada has witnessed any development, it was because of its hard working people sweating out in West Asia, Mumbai, and other regions.

Though mammoth development works remain to be executed in the region, Capt. Chowta has levelled false allegations against the SDPI in the Lok Sabha thus wasting a good opportunity to highlight real issues concerning the district, Mr. Majeed alleged.
